What Is Ledger Live?

Ledger Live is the official application developed by Ledger for interacting with their hardware wallets like the Ledger Nano X and Ledger Nano S Plus. It serves as a central hub where you can:

  • Send and receive crypto
  • Buy, sell, and swap assets via trusted partners
  • View your real-time portfolio value
  • Stake assets for passive income
  • Install firmware and app updates on your Ledger device

The Ledger Live login process is unique because it leverages your hardware wallet as your authentication device, ensuring maximum security.


How Ledger Live Login Works

Unlike typical web apps or crypto exchanges that use usernames and passwords, Ledger Live login is hardware-based. Here's how it works:

  1. Download Ledger Live: Get the official app from Ledger.com.
  2. Connect Your Ledger Wallet: Use USB or Bluetooth (for Nano X).
  3. Enter Your PIN Code: On your hardware wallet to unlock it.
  4. Access Your Dashboard: Once connected and authenticated, you’ll see your account balances, portfolio, and tools.

This login process ensures your private keys never touch the internet, providing cold storage security while maintaining convenience.


Why Ledger Live Login Is More Secure Than Web Wallets

Traditional online wallets rely on passwords, 2FA, and browser-based authentication — all of which can be targeted by phishing or malware. Ledger Live, however:

  • Requires physical confirmation on your hardware device
  • Stores private keys offline
  • Does not expose login credentials to the web

That means even if your computer is compromised, your crypto stays safe.


Troubleshooting Ledger Live Login Issues

If you’re having trouble logging into Ledger Live, try the following:

  • Update Firmware: Make sure your Ledger device is running the latest version.
  • Reconnect Device: Try a different USB port or cable.
  • Reinstall Ledger Live: Download the latest version from the official site.
  • Clear Cache: In the Ledger Live settings, clearing cache can fix many sync issues.
